From 6b0f5901ada6f3ff9f231a11114a4ae70720858a Mon Sep 17 00:00:00 2001 From: Richard Kreckel Date: Sun, 10 Mar 2002 18:55:32 +0000 Subject: [PATCH] * Remove " syntax for the execution stack. (You'll need a bison 1.28 to regenerate your files, since newer versions are all broken. Dammit.) --- ginsh/ginsh_lexer.ll | 3 --- ginsh/ginsh_parser.yy | 2 +- 2 files changed, 1 insertion(+), 4 deletions(-) diff --git a/ginsh/ginsh_lexer.ll b/ginsh/ginsh_lexer.ll index c4beae09..0d51942c 100644 --- a/ginsh/ginsh_lexer.ll +++ b/ginsh/ginsh_lexer.ll @@ -85,9 +85,6 @@ score return T_SCORE; ">=" return T_GREATEREQ; /* last 1..3 expressions */ -\" return T_QUOTE; -\"\" return T_QUOTE2; -\"\"\" return T_QUOTE3; \% return T_QUOTE; \%\% return T_QUOTE2; \%\%\% return T_QUOTE3; diff --git a/ginsh/ginsh_parser.yy b/ginsh/ginsh_parser.yy index 12aa103a..3a831fe1 100644 --- a/ginsh/ginsh_parser.yy +++ b/ginsh/ginsh_parser.yy @@ -50,7 +50,7 @@ static char *orig_basic_word_break_characters; static const char *orig_basic_word_break_characters; #endif -// Expression stack for ", "" and """ +// Expression stack for %, %% and %%% static void push(const ex &e); static ex exstack[3]; -- 2.49.0